Acetohexamide (trade name Dymelor) is a first-generation

diabetes mellitus type 2, particularly in people whose diabetes cannot be controlled by diet alone.[1]

Mechanism of action

Acetohexamide bind to an

pancreatic beta cells. This inhibits the out flux of potassium, which causes the membrane potential to become more positive. This depolarization in turn opens voltage-gated calcium channels. The rise in intracellular calcium leads to increased fusion of insulin granulae with the cell membrane, and therefore increased secretion of insulin.[2]

Risks

Oral hypoglycemic drugs, including acetohexamide, have been associated with increased

cardiovascular mortality. Qualified healthcare professionals should consulted for possible risks, benefits, and alternatives of using this drug for treatment of type 2 diabetes.[3]
